 <title>Does Watching Sex on Television Predicts Teen Pregnancy</title>
 <link>http://www.connectforkids.org/node/6888</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;The answer apparently is yes, according to this report published in Pediatrics. Data from a National Longitudinal Survey of Youth indicate that teens exposed to high levels of television sexual content were twice as likely to become pregnant within the next 3 years, compared with those with lower levels of exposure.&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>State of the World&#039;s Children Report on Maternal and Neonatal Health</title>
 <link>http://www.connectforkids.org/node/6865</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;The numbers are staggering in this year&#039;s UNICEF State of the World&#039;s Children report. More than half a million women die each year from complications related to pregnancy and childbirth. Women in the least developed countries face risks 300 times greater than those in the industrialized world.&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>Virginity Pledges May Help Postpone Intercourse</title>
 <link>http://www.connectforkids.org/node/6706</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Making a virginity pledge may help some young people postpone the start of sexual activity, according to a new RAND study. It also found that adolescents who make the pledge, but eventually have sex, do not report lower condom use.&lt;/p&gt;
